COMPANY OVERVIEW AND MISSION New Mexico Donor Services is the designated organ procurement organization (OPO) for the state of New Mexico – and is a member of the DCI Donor Services family. For over four decades, DCI Donor Services has been a leader in working to end the transplant waiting list. Our unique approach to service allows for nationwide donation, transplantation, and distribution of organs and tissues while maintaining close ties to our local communities. DCI Donor Services operates three organ procurement/tissue recovery organizations: New Mexico Donor Services, Sierra Donor Services, and Tennessee Donor Services. We also maximize the gift of life through the DCI Donor Services Tissue Bank and Sierra Donor Services Eye Bank. Our performance is measured by the way we serve donor families and recipients. Key responsibilities this position will perform include: - Coordinates and assists in the surgical recovery, preservation, and packaging of organs and specimens in conjunction with transplant surgeons and/or organ recovery coordinators in accordance with policies and standards. - Assumes primary responsibility for the renal preservation process including pumping and pump transport, in accordance with policies and standards. - Performs extensive on-call responsibilities to assist with the activities related to the donor recovery. - Coordinates and assists with organ allocation, including kidney and liver placement, distribution, and transportation of organs for transplantation and/or research in accordance with policies and standards. - Coordinates and assists with fly outs and fly backs. The ideal candidate will have: - High school diploma or equivalent. Bachelor’s degree in a related field preferred. - One to two years experience in the operating room or recent graduate of a certified surgical technician program required. - Health-related certification and ISOP Level 1 by completion of the first year. - Working knowledge of computers and Microsoft Office applications and basic data entry skills required.
